my new favorite lunch has been cut up chicken breast with about a tablespoon of smokin ed.. with the juices from the chicken it makes a marinade the color of longhorn!!!!! i let that cook down till all the liquid is gone and add some salt n pepper..

View attachment 116430View attachment 116431

then i toss in some flour and put a lid on let it bake for a few minutes till it smells like a pizzeria when i open the lid.. then i put in some blue cheese dressing and it totally deglazes the pot and all the bits of pepper stick to the chicken...

View attachment 116432View attachment 116433

i call it smokin ed's fire chicken!!!!! serve with a side of tissues, maybe a sweat towel, and perhaps a tall glass of milk!!!!!! ;fafo

i've had it since march of last year, maybe only charged it three or four times now. ignore the air stone in the photos and video, it has a filter basket with a weighted marble inside.. i cut the hose length down a little too. but it will suck up organics from a jug no problem, it's never clogged on me.

one careful thing.. it will continue to gravity siphon if the jug is elevated and the wand is lower. i just make sure to pull the intake basket out of the jug each time i'm done using it for the day.

ours is pretty old too... Canadian brand.. Claire?? i can't remember what i replaced and what i didn't, it's been extremely reliable. i change out the nozzle and oil filter each year and normally vacuum out the fire box. this year there was nothing to vacuum out, it was pretty freakin clean in there!!!

my issue with it is the bearing blocks and axle for the blower cage. it wobbles and clunks a little more and more each year and i want to replace it before it;s a problem.

looks like it's gonna cost me about $2500 total. and the old one will get repurposed out in my garage. i plan to just run drain oil in it.. free fuel.
